Tajawal, a popular travel platform in the Middle East, released some data about the habits of UAE travellers who use the app and\u00a0the results are\u00a0not what you’d expect.<\/p>\n
Unlike what Instagram will have you believe,\u00a0data shows the majority choose to travel closer to home, which reflects the large volume of\u00a0business trips and staycations people opt for\u00a0in the region.<\/p>\n
While 20% of flights booked through Tajawal\u00a0are domestic and 80% are international.<\/p>\n
10. Dubai<\/p>\n
9. Abu Dhabi<\/p>\n
8. Cairo<\/p>\n
7. Riyadh<\/p>\n
6. Jeddah<\/p>\n
5. Kuala Lumpur<\/p>\n
4. Bangkok<\/p>\n
3. Istanbul<\/p>\n
2. Paris<\/p>\n
1. London<\/p>\n
The information is based information on user trends on the Tajawal travel app.<\/p>\n
